Bordeaux stands beside the narrowing Gironde at the center of one of the world’s great wine regions. More than 10,000 vineyards cultivate grapes including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Cabernet Franc, Sémillon and Sauvignon Blanc. Historic stone façades, museums, galleries and French cuisine complement the vine-covered countryside extending across the Atlantic-facing Côte d’Argent.

Belle-Île lies off Brittany in the Bay of Biscay, ringed by fissured cliffs, natural harbors and sandy beaches. Protected dunes, heather moors and orchids make walking and cycling especially rewarding. The Vauban Citadel, Locmaria church and Goulphar lighthouse punctuate a landscape of cobbled villages, outdoor markets and cafés shaped by the island’s enduring maritime character.

Douarnenez gathers several small harbors around the Pouldavid River estuary on the southern shore of its broad Breton bay. Lively quays and narrow lanes pass fishermen’s cottages, craft workshops and fragrant pâtisseries. Untouched nearby beaches provide a quiet coastal counterpoint, while the town’s multiple waterfronts preserve an intimate connection with Brittany’s fishing culture.

Guernsey’s picturesque coast inspired artists including Auguste Renoir. In Saint Peter Port, thirteenth-century Castle Cornet guards a rocky headland, Candie Gardens preserves early heated glasshouses, and Hauteville House recalls Victor Hugo’s exile and writing of Les Misérables. Island lanes cross gentle hills, pass famous Guernsey cattle and return toward cobbled streets known for crab and traditional tearooms.

Sark is a steep-sided Channel Island where cars are prohibited and bicycles, tractors and horse-drawn vehicles set the pace. Harbors at Creux and La Maseline give access beneath high cliffs, while Havre Gosselin faces neighboring Brecqhou. Footpaths cross fields toward small beaches and headlands, preserving an unusually quiet landscape of dark skies, sea air and compact settlements.

Antwerp developed beside the Scheldt as one of Europe’s great seaports and the center of the diamond trade. Museums, galleries and architecture reflect its enduring fine-arts tradition. A population representing more than 150 nationalities supports a notably varied food scene, alongside Belgian staples such as chocolate, coffee and crisp frites served from neighborhood frituurs.

Rotterdam rebuilt itself after wartime destruction as a laboratory for modern architecture. The tilted Cube Houses, arched Markthal and Erasmus Bridge form an energetic skyline beside one of the world’s great harbors. The Maritime Museum explains the city’s trading identity, while historic Delfshaven preserves canals and older brick buildings that survived the transformation of the center.

Oudeschild is Texel’s historic harbor on the Wadden Sea, beside one of Europe’s most important tidal landscapes. Across the island, dunes, heath, forest, mudflats, and salt marsh support seals and exceptional birdlife. The Dunes of Texel National Park, long North Sea beaches, and Golden Age maritime history give this West Frisian island unusual ecological and cultural range.

Copenhagen balances royal grandeur with lively waterfront neighborhoods. Christiansborg Palace dazzles with gilded interiors, Tivoli Gardens preserves a nineteenth-century pleasure-ground atmosphere, and the historic glasshouses of the Botanical Garden shelter remarkable plant collections. Strøget connects elegant shops, the Little Mermaid recalls Hans Christian Andersen, and colorful Nyhavn gathers cafés beside old quays.

Lysekil occupies Sweden’s Bohuslän coast beside Gullmarsfjord. At Stångehuvud, smooth red granite meets the open Skagerrak near a small lighthouse, creating the town’s defining natural landscape. Wooden houses survive in the old quarter, while the granite church and active harbor reflect a community shaped by stone quarrying, fishing, and generations of coastal life.

Oslo combines royal and medieval landmarks with museums devoted to exploration and art. Akershus Fortress and the Royal Palace frame the center, while Bygdøy holds the Fram polar ship and collections linked to Norway’s maritime past. The Munch Museum, Vigeland sculptures, and lively Aker Brygge waterfront reveal a capital deeply connected to both creativity and the fjord.
